Output 1b25c4bbb80027bba82e5a84d1fa90d3f6ecd328cbb331c0d47529417908f2cc:1

value
653914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ff3aa81a62df191ff0d646c5318b3be7a6fee77 OP_EQUAL
address
34bxmhmtswdo8Gp3AZz7dmKaM6VJMNgVZC
transaction
1b25c4bbb80027bba82e5a84d1fa90d3f6ecd328cbb331c0d47529417908f2cc
confirmations
54977
spent
true